Filters:
clear
Country: United Kingdom

bed breakfast in Locharbriggs

About 1 results.

Southpark House

Quarry Road, DG1 1FA Locharbriggs, United Kingdom

Southpark House offers hotel quality bed and breakfast accommodation in Dumfries for golfing holidays and exploring Dumfries and Galloway, Scotland.

  • 1